Photo: Shutterstock. Q: How fast does hair grow? A: The speed of hair growth is roughly 1.25 centimeters or 0.5 inches per month, which is about 15 centimeters or 6 inches per year. With age, the speed of hair growth might slow down to as little as 0.25 centimeters or 0.1 inch per month. Cell division is responsible for the hair growth cycle.Protect it from damage. Anagen Phase: At this phase of your hair growth, your hair follicles begin to grow new hairs. This is the growth phase of your hair and lasts about 3 to 5 years. Catagen Phase: Also known as the transition phase, where …

The hair growth rate per day is about 0.3 to 0.4 mm. This means that the growth of hair per week would be about 2.1 mm. So, ‘How long does hair grow in 2 weeks, if you ask, the answer would be 4.2 mm. How much does hair grow in a month?
